Overview

Provide office and administrative support to the Director of Education: typing, maintaining filing system, student/resident tracking, supplies, ordering, coordinating with school systems, parent contacts, progress notes and daily attendance.

 

Compensation: $21.62

Responsibilities

General office typing-reports, order forms, educational forms, letters, and other related material for the Education Department.


General office copying and collating, including occasional bulk mailings and newsletters.


Working with the Director of Education and other education department staff to ensure that all required paperwork is completed and filed/distributed appropriately, such as meetings, notices, quarterly progress reports, IEPs, Etc.


Ordering of supplies, equipment, filing invoices, storage of supplies/materials and collaboration with Business Office regarding billing/payment.


Monthly Medicaid sheets and attendance to school systems.


Coordinating documentation with other departments.


Typing reports for the school consultants.


Working with the Director of Education to ensure that all State and Local education paperwork is completed and on file.


Act as a liaison with office staff of various school systems and regulatory agencies regarding mandated reports, updates on student status, etc.


Carry out all responsibilities professionally and efficiently.


Work in harmony and in support of the Seven Hills foundation operating subsidiaries.

Qualifications

High school diploma/GED/HiSET required


3 – 5 years of related experience

 

Knowledge of current Massachusetts regulations (603 CMR 28.00), IEP/ISP and Department of Education Regulations preferred.


Intermediate knowledge of MS Office Suite 365, (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int).
